FBI seeks bank robber

R. Joe Clark, Special Agent in Charge of the Knoxville Division of the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I), is asking for the public’s assistance in identifying the man responsible for the robbery of Commercial Bank, 7400 Maynardville Pike, Knoxville, Tennessee. A lone white male robbed the bank on Monday, July 21, at approximately 1:30 p.m. The robber entered the bank and verbally indicated to a teller that he was armed with a gun, before lifting his shirt to produce what appeared to be some type of device. Witnesses described the device as a bomb. The robber is described as a white male, approximately 5’6”, slim build, wearing a light colored baseball cap, glasses and flesh colored gloves. He left the bank on foot. Officers with the Knox County Sheriff’s Office initiated a search with dogs, and tracked the robber to an area where he is believed to have been seen in a gray Datsun/ Nissan automobile. Anyone having information concerning this robbery should call the FBI at (865) 544-0751 or the Knox County Sheriff’s Office at (865) 215-2444.
